Colorado Springs Utility prices are going up, starting today. The City Council voted unanimously last week to raise CSU natural gas and electric rates. Most customers will see around a $28.50 increase on their bills per month, starting Nov. 15. Utility spokespeople say the that the increases should only be temporary, and prices should drop down in 2022.
